Solana and Dogecoin outperform Bitcoin as it rallies to $71000 before PCE inflation data
March 13, 2026
The cryptocurrency market experienced a significant increase, with the total market capitalization surpassing $2.5 trillion as the entire industry surged by approximately 2.6%. Among the digital assets that contributed to this growth were Solana (SOL) and Dogecoin (DOGE)…
Solana, a blockchain platform that prides itself on high-speed transactions and low fees, saw a remarkable jump in its value. Investors flocked to Solana as its performance outpaced other cryptocurrencies in the market, highlighting the growing interest in innovative blockchain projects like Solana.
On the other hand, Dogecoin, a meme-based digital currency that started as a joke, also experienced a surge in its value. Despite its origins, Dogecoin has garnered a dedicated following of investors who continue to support the coin, driving up its value in the market. The meme-inspired cryptocurrency’s rise demonstrates the unpredictable nature of the cryptocurrency market and how even unconventional projects can capture investors’ attention.
